CONCENTRATION OF GAMMA LINOLENIC ACID (GLA) FROM BORAGE OIL BY UREA COMPLEXATION: OPTIMIZATION OF REACTION CONDITIONS
Authors:SHARON A SPURVEY  FEREIDOON SHAHIDI
Affiliation:Department of Biochemistry Memorial University of Newfoundland St. John's, Newfoundland, A1B 3X9, Canada
Abstract:Production of gamma-linolenic acid (GLA, 18:3ω6) concentrates from borage oil (BO) was optimized. A 3-factor-3-level face-centered cube design was used to study the effect of reaction time (X1), reaction temperature (X2) and urea-to-fatty acid ratio (X3) in order to maximize the GLA content(Y). A second-order polynomial model was employed to generate a surface response. Under optimum conditions, a maximum of 91% GLA was obtained from borage oil at a reaction time of 16 h, reaction temperature of -7C and a urea-to-fatty acid ratio(w/w) of 3.7.
